General Description

The ABS ECU supplies battery power to all solonid valves by way of a valve relay which is controlled by the Electronic Control UNIT(ECU). The valve relay and all solenoid valves are installed inside the HECU ( Hydraulic and Electronic Control Unit ).

DTC Description

ABS ECU monitors voltage of the valve relay to check if ABS ECU can perform ABS control normally. When the valve relay is switched to ON, the HECU will set this code if the solenoid drive voltage is below permissible voltage ranges for a period of time. When the valve relay is switched to OFF, the HECU sets this code if the solenoid drive voltage is over the permissible voltage range for a period of time.

DTC Strategy

● Battery Voltage Monitoring

● Open or short of power supply circuit (ABS2)

● Faulty HECU

Case1 (Open)

Detect Mode

● Initial Check

● Outside the ABS control cycle

● Inside the ABS control cycle

● Diagnosis mode

Enable Conditions

● If the valve relay is switched on and the reference voltage of valve relay < 5±0.5V continuously for 56ms, the failure is detected.

Case2 (Short or Leakage)

Detect Mode

● Initial Check

● Failure mode

Enable Conditions

● If the valve relay is switched off and Vvr > 6±0.5V or Vvr < 2.5±0.5V continuously for 56ms, the failure is detected.

Fail Safe

● System down. The ABS/EBD/TCS/ESP functions are inhibited.

- The valve relay and all solenoids are prevented from being switched on.

● The ABS/EBD/TCS/ESP warning lamps are activated.
